Abstract
A Ta-Ta2O5-Ta MIM thin film diode for active-matrix LCD is described. The Ta2O5 thin film insulator layer of the MIM thin film diode were formed by anodizing sputtered tantalum oxide films (sputtering/anodization two- step process). Experimental results showed that the MIM diode using the two-step oxidized sputtered/anodized tantalum oxide films had the threshold voltage as low as 5 V, the switching-on/off ratio about 105, and a more symmetrical I-V characteristic.
